Presentation Summary

  • Retail RFID implementation and interest continues to grow.
  • Key business drivers for RFID adoption are now well established and awareness is growing
  • Both large and small retailers are finding benefits
  • Off-the-shelf solutions are now available for carrying out trials and proving a financial business case.

Speaker Biography (James Stafford)

James Stafford is head of RFID Adoption, for Avery Dennison's Information and Brand Management Division. He has held this position since 2007. James has spent his career in retail buying with a specific focus on Innovation and Development. Prior to joining Avery Dennison, he was Head of RFID for the leading United Kingdom based retailer, Marks and Spencer, spearheading the use of RFID item level tagging. Marks and Spencer is currently tagging approximately 100 million items per annum which is forecasted to increase significantly as more departments transition to RFID labelling. Due to his pioneering work, James is now a recognized authority in retail RFID and has contributed at many international conferences.
James has worked closely with the UK government as Chair of both the Department of Trade and Industry's Retail Innovation Group as well as the UK's Department of Trade and Industry's RFID Retail Expert Group. In 2006 he represented UK retailing on two government sponsored Global Watch missions to review RFID developments in Japan and the USA.

Company Profile (Avery Dennison)

Avery Dennison logo
Avery Dennison Retail Branding and Information Solutions (RBIS), a global leader in apparel and footwear industry solutions, is a $1.6 billion division of Avery Dennison (NYSE: AVY). Avery Dennison RBIS provides intelligent creative and sustainable solutions that elevate brands and accelerate performance throughout the global retail supply chain. We elevate brands through graphic tickets, tags and labels, embellishments and packaging solutions that enhance consumer appeal. We accelerate performance through RFID enabled inventory and loss prevention solutions, price management, global compliance, and brand security solutions. Based in Westborough, Massachusetts, Avery Dennison RBIS responsibly serves the global marketplace with operations in 115 locations, 50 countries, across 6 continents.
